Postby Broosta » Tue Jun 21, 2005 8:06 am

I say legalise it.

In UK it has been decriminalised - pretty much ok to have a smoke at home as long as you're not dealing or growing loads. Police will only give you a caution if you are caught out and about with small amount on you for personal consumption. Dealers get hammered more tho.

I have had several periods when I did smoke weed, not in one at the moment tho. I think in moderation there is not much harm done. Right now in UK there seems to be a campaign telling everyone you get brain damage from smoking it, but what they ommit to tell us is that you have to smoke a 5h1t load of it for this to maybe happen. Basically too much anything is bad for you.

I think there is no doubt that its not good for your health but I hate all this sensationalisation of it in the media. I'd like to see them disclose the damage to a human done by spending a week in a big city and breathing in all the various fumes found in cities - or even a lifetime's worth :shock: .

The reason I'm not smoking weed at the moment is because I don't want to, not because its illegal, and if it did get legalised tomorrow I still would not be smoking it - but it would be nice to have the choice of having a bit of a toke if the situation required it - much like having an alcoholic drink.

Postby Bbaysurfer » Tue Jun 21, 2005 9:12 pm

I have been smoking weed for about 3 years now consistantly and in my opinion it does not lead to other harder drugs. the reason i think people turn to other hardcore drugs is because its in there environment. Because if your a weed smoker you probably go through a street dealer whos intentions on selling weed is makeing money. and as you all no there is a potentionally higher amount of money to be made selling other hardcore drugs because the demand for these drugs are stronger due to the fact that they are more addictive. So allot of people are going to try these differant drugs in there envirnment because there freinds do it or whatever. Im completely satisfied with marijuana and will never turn to a harder drug. And i think that if weed is sold legally less people will turn to harder drugs because it will be removed from the street dealing environment, and crime will be reduced because the money people spend on weed on the streets goes to criminals pretty much. So yes on legalizing weed :D
